## Artifact Signing — SpoolHut Service

Quick notes for new folks: every build of the SpoolHut printer-spooler microservice gets signed before it hits the package feed. The CI job handles hashing and stamping automatically, so you mostly just verify. To check a build locally, you'll want the current signing key, pasted below for convenience.

deploy key for kagup-bawig: bky9_ZMq28eTw9

It wakes at 01:15 local time, enumerates pending partitions, and dispatches backfill jobs in priority order. If a run fails, it retries twice before paging the on-call; do not manually requeue partitions while a retry window is open, as this causes duplicate writes. Logs land in the standard aggregator under the nightscale namespace. Before troubleshooting anything, confirm the service is running with the expected settings. The current configuration values are shown below.

deployment values, hadug-tagag:
[ruswyn]
port = 9300
team = sildor
host = ruswyn.paliqtech.internal
region = east-2
access_code = ac_dccf87
timeout_ms = 5000

// Blue-green cutover flag for the Tollgate billing worker.
// Plugin authors: both colors run simultaneously during cutover.
// Your hooks may fire twice; idempotency is on you, not us.
// This constant sets the drain window in seconds. Don't read it
// at runtime to detect color — use the env handshake instead.
// Changing it invalidates replay guarantees. Last verified cutover
// build is recorded below.

session token of kahag-bawip = htk6_729d08

Ticket NOTIF-2291: Heads up, plugin authors — the Pushwren fan-out layer now applies backpressure when your subscriber lags past 5k pending events. Slow handlers will see delivery throttled instead of dropped, so don't panic about gaps. If you think you're being throttled unfairly, file against this ticket and include the trace token below.

session token of kahog-bahif = htk9_f63daec35